What Are the Benefits of the Marriott Bonvoy Boundless® Credit Card?
As a cardholder, you're immediately thrust into a world of exclusivity and reward. From free night awards to automatic Silver Elite status, the Boundless card is designed to enhance your hotel stay experience.
Every dollar spent on the card earns points that can be redeemed for hotel stays, room upgrades, and even flights when you link your Marriott Bonvoy account with partner airlines. Valuable welcome offers also await new members, often amounting to tens of thousands of points upon meeting initial spending requirements.
But the Boundless card isn't just about points; it also offers travel insurance, lost luggage reimbursement, and no foreign transaction fees, making international travel smoother and more secure. With premium on-property benefits like late checkout, the card ensures your travels are both comfortable and rewarding.
How Do You Earn Points With The Marriott Bonvoy Boundless® Credit Card?
Earning points with the Boundless card is straightforward and lucrative. Primarily, you'll earn 6 points for every dollar spent at over 7,000 participating Marriott Bonvoy hotels worldwide.
Additionally, for everyday purchases, you'll accumulate 2 points per dollar, ensuring that every purchase moves you closer to your next free hotel stay. Occasionally, the card offers bonus points in specific categories or for spending a certain amount within a given period, bolstering your points balance significantly.
For those looking to earn points even faster, consider dining at Marriott properties, booking rental cars through the Marriott Bonvoy program, or hosting events at Marriott hotels—all of which can amplify your earnings.
What Is The Required Credit Score For The Marriott Bonvoy Boundless® Credit Card?
To be eligible for the Marriott Bonvoy Boundless® Credit Card, applicants generally need a good to excellent credit score. This typically means a FICO score above 670, although credit decisions also consider your overall credit history and financial situation.
Before applying, it's advisable to check your credit score and ensure it aligns with the card issuer's requirements. This minimizes the chance of a declined application, which could negatively impact your credit score.
It's also worth noting that Chase, the issuer of the Boundless card, has certain application rules. For example, the 5/24 rule, which may affect your eligibility if you've opened several credit card accounts recently.

What Is The Marriott Bonvoy Program Structure?
The Marriott Bonvoy program is a tiered system with multiple Elite status levels, each offering its own set of benefits. The levels range from Silver Elite to Ambassador Elite, with perks like bonus points on stays, complimentary room upgrades, and lounge access becoming more generous as you ascend the tiers.
Earning Elite status is based on nights stayed at Marriott properties, and holding the Boundless card automatically grants Silver Elite status, putting you already on the ladder to greater rewards.
Members are encouraged to stay engaged with the program to maintain or advance their status, ensuring a consistently premium experience with Marriott.
How To Redeem Your Marriott Bonvoy Points?
Redeeming Marriott Bonvoy points is a seamless process, with options ranging from free hotel nights to travel experiences and more. The most common redemption is for hotel stays, where you can use points for all or part of your booking.
Marriott also offers PointSavers deals, which decrease the number of points needed for a stay, and the ability to upgrade your room using points. For a more diverse points use, you can transfer them to airline partners, book travel packages, or even bid on exclusive experiences through Marriott Bonvoy Moments.
It's important to plan your redemptions to get the most value per point, which might mean booking during off-peak times or at hotels where your points have higher purchasing power.
What Are The Fees Associated With The Marriott Bonvoy Boundless® Credit Card?
The Marriott Bonvoy Boundless® Credit Card comes with a $95 annual fee, which is offset by the free night award given each anniversary year. This award alone can often outweigh the fee, especially when used at higher-tier properties.
There are also standard fees for things like late payments and balance transfers. It's important to be aware of these fees to avoid them and keep your account in good standing, ensuring that you're getting the best value from the card.
One appealing aspect of the Boundless card is that there are no foreign transaction fees, making it an ideal choice for international travelers.

Is Marriott Boundless hard to get?
While the Marriott Bonvoy Boundless® Credit Card requires a good credit score, it's not unattainable for those who manage their credit well. The key is to maintain a strong credit history and apply when your financial profile matches Chase's requirements.
Additionally, potential applicants should be mindful of Chase's specific credit card application rules, which could influence their eligibility.
How hard is it to get approved for a Marriott Bonvoy credit card?
Approval for the Marriott Bonvoy credit card largely depends on your credit score and financial health. With a good to excellent score and a clean credit history, your chances of approval are high. Still, meeting all issuer guidelines is crucial for a successful application.
It's also advised to review your credit report for any inaccuracies before applying to ensure there are no unexpected obstacles to your approval.
What is the minimum credit limit for Marriott Bonvoy Boundless?
The minimum credit limit for the Marriott Bonvoy Boundless® Credit Card typically starts at around $5,000, though this can vary based on your creditworthiness and income.
Chase considers various factors when assigning credit limits, so it's essential to provide accurate financial information on your application.
